Methods/Procedures Analyst jobs in Missouri

Methods/Procedures Analyst evaluates, maintains and improves efficiency of organization. Develops and implements new procedures, policies and paperwork to simplify and improve operations. Being a Methods/Procedures Analyst determines need for new equipment. May require a bachelor's degree in area of specialty. Additionally, Methods/Procedures Analyst typically reports to a supervisor. To be a Methods/Procedures Analyst typically requires 0-2 years of related experience. Works on projects/matters of limited complexity in a support role. Work is closely managed.   • General Summary
    • The Application Analyst has responsibility for the implementation and support of the designated third party application system such as Epic Electronic Health Record (EHR) system, Workday, or others assigned. The Application Analyst performs work in a team environment and requires excellent problem solving and communication skills with a high level of professionalism. 
     
    Essential Duties and Responsibilities 
    • Analyze workflows and understand business requirements to recommend suggested system configuration with one or more applications.
    • Analyze and present new functionality to operations.  
    • Execute the system configurations based on the operational decisions while following change control processes to enable the EHR and designated third party application systems to function as intended.
    • Work collaboratively with the Epic Security Analyst to ensure staff have the appropriate access and security to perform their job duties.  
    • Collaborate closely with Information Technologies for installation, troubleshooting, and maintenance of compatible devices to support the EHR and designated third party application systems. 
    • Research and resolve problems and questions from staff and identified reportable issues. 
    • Provide daily and on-call support and maintenance of the EHR and designated third party application systems.  
    • Facilitate collaboration with key stakeholders to assist in the improving and maintaining efficient workflows.
    • Create and perform testing for all system configurations including upgrades and meet target deadlines.
    • Use available resources to enhance knowledge and expertise. 
    • Fulfill additional integrated roles as requested.

Missouri is landlocked and borders eight different states as does its neighbor, Tennessee. No state in the U.S. touches more than eight. Missouri is bounded by Iowa on the north; by Illinois, Kentucky, and Tennessee across the Mississippi River on the east; on the south by Arkansas; and by Oklahoma, Kansas, and Nebraska (the last across the Missouri River) on the west. Whereas the northern and southern boundaries are straight lines, the Missouri Bootheel protrudes southerly into Arkansas.
